Two-A-Days Update

Just when I thought that I wouldn't get caught up in another high school reality show (Laguna Beach), I've started watching Two-A-Days on MTV. Anyway, for those wondering what happened to these guys after their season, I found an update on the web. Pretty interesting that for a show focused on the best high school football team in the US, that the main characters really aren't playing in college:
  • Safety Max Lerner was the only graduating senior cast members to earn a Division I scholarship, Max accepted an offer to play football at Division I-AA Furman University.
  • Non-featured senior Cornelius Williams accepted an offer to play at Division 1A Troy.
  • Dwarn "Repete" Smith walked on at Auburn University in the fall of 2006. He quit the team but later declared his intentions to walk on again in 2007.
  • Alex Binder accepted a baseball scholarship to Bevill State Community College in Sumiton, Alabama.
  • Junior quarterback Ross Wilson, now playing his senior season, has declared his intent to play college baseball rather than football at the University of Alabama.
